Having problems with two Profroid WPL 2 fan condensing units. We've had the discharge line from the compressor into the condenser fracture on two units, has anyone else experienced this problem as we are hitting a brick wall aith our suppliers who 'suorisingly' have not had this problem. Only ever had this on the WPL 22, we had to fit vibration eliminators to take out the twist on the compressor during the stop and starting cycle.

In fact Profroid data's can be boosted on their literature up to 40% and this is confirmed by a test performed by the TUV laboratory in Germany. If you need a copy of this test I will send it to your private email. Since in many case the impact on TD or operating time is not measured, they get through this. Go for Eurovent suppliers.....
